Реклама: Новые сервера Lineage 2

Установка сервера Lineage 2 Interlude

4 января 2010
Здравствуйте, сегодня перед нами будет одна цель – правильно установить сервер Lineage 2 Interlude, который, не смотря уже на свою «старость» является одним из самых популярных. Я остановил свой взгляд на сборке от команды L2jTeon, хотя, если вы захотите установить сервер от другой команды, то ничего страшного, в большинстве настроек они идентичны.

Установка сервера Lineage 2 Interlude


Сборки сервера Lineage 2 Interlude доступны в скомпилированном варианте, то есть полностью готовые к установке в специально отведенном на нашем портале разделе java серверов, а так же в SVN репозиториях разработчиков, как известно, скачанный исходный код необходимо скомпилировать. Более подробно об этом описано в статье «Компиляция сервера Lineage 2 Interlude».

Перед тем как продолжить установку сервера, пожалуйста, убедитесь в том, что у вас установлены следующие компоненты:

JDK – Java платформа под вашу систему
MySQL – популярный сервер баз данных


После этого можно начинать устанавливать свой собственный сервер популярной игры. Для начала создайте каталог L2Server на «диске C» и разархивируйте в него все файлы сервера. Если вы все сделали правильно, то в каталоге по адресу C:\L2Server будут находиться следующие каталоги.

Установка java сервера Lineage 2 Interlude


Название каталогов может немного отличаться, и что бы ни повлиять на процесс установки сервера Lineage 2 Interlude, в статье не будут упоминаться приставки L2JTeon_ в названиях каталогов gameserver и login.

Откройте файл «server.properties», который находится в «C:\L2Server\gameserver\config» любым текстовым редактором и приступаем к его редактированию. Ниже я буду указывать опцию, и жирным шрифтом значение этой опции.

GameserverHostname = указываем ip-адрес сервера (достаточно 127.0.0.1)
ExternalHostname = указываем внешний ip-адрес
InternalHostname = указываем локальный ip-адрес
URL=jdbc:mysql://localhost/l2jdb (название нашей базы данных)
Login = root (пользователь базы данных l2jdb)
Password = пароль пользователя root (вы его указывали при установке MySQL)


Этого вполне будет достаточно для запуска игрового сервера (gameserver), теперь перейдем к серверу авторизации (login) настройки которого находятся в файле «loginserver.properties» по адресу «C:\L2Server\login\config». Настройки мало чем отличаются от тех, что мы рассматривали выше.

ExternalHostname = указываем внешний ip-адрес
InternalHostname = указываем локальный ip-адрес
LoginserverHostname = указываем ip-адрес сервера (достаточно 127.0.0.1)
URL=jdbc:mysql://localhost/l2jdb (название нашей базы данных)
Login = root (пользователь базы данных l2jdb)
Password = пароль пользователя root (вы его указывали при установке MySQL)


Как вы видите все намного проще, чем казалось на первый взгляд, просто во многих статьях по установке серверов Lineage 2 Interlude находится описание ненужных настроек, ведь наша цель установить сервер, а это главное, в остальных настройках вы начнетесь разбираться по мере работы с сервером.

Следующим шагом у нас будет создание и наполнение базы данных MySQL «l2jdb». Если Вы ни разу не сталкивались с этим, то изучите статью в которой подробно описывается создание базы данных сервера Lineage 2 с помощью Navicat. После этого приступаем к наполнению базы данных необходимыми для работы сервера Lineage 2 Interlude – таблицами. Перейдите в каталог «C:\L2Server\tools» и запустите файл «database_installer.bat». Установщик попросит нас указать необходимые для его выполнения данные:

1. Путь к установленному MySQL серверу вместе с каталогом «bin» и жмем Enter.
2. Пользователь MySQL, как вы помните он «root» и жмем Enter.
3. Пароль пользователя root и жмем Enter.
4. Название базы данных MySQL «l2jdb» и жмем Enter.
5. Сервер, где установлен MySQL, вводим «localhost» и жмем Enter.


Теперь нас попросят указать то же самое для игрового сервера, но только без выполнения первого пункта. Дальше установщик спросит, как именно необходимо установить таблицы, так как это наша первая установка сервера Lineage 2 Interlude, то указываем «F» и нажимаем Enter, для игрового сервера нам так же потребуется указать «F». Дождитесь завершения работы установщика.

Что бы запустить сервер Lineage 2 Interlude – его необходимо зарегистрировать, делается это очень просто, переходим в каталог «C:\L2Server\login» и запускаем файл «RegisterGameServer.bat». В окне консоли указываем 1 и нажимаем Enter. Теперь в том же каталоге найдите созданный файл «hexid(server 1).txt», переименуйте его в «hexid.txt» и скопируйте в «C:\L2Server\gameserver\config».

Друзья, хочу нас всех поздравить, сервер Lineage 2 Interlude полностью установлен и готов к запуску. После запуска файлов «C:\L2Server\login\ startLoginServer.bat» и « C:\L2Server\gameserver\startGameServer.bat» подождите несколько минут для завершения загрузки:

Установка эмулятора Lineage 2 Interlude


И можете приглашать друзей для игры на вашем собственном сервере Lineage 2.